 NOTE
•  Shooting the sun and other very bright subjects may produce 
a color cast in surrounding areas.
Operation Buttons
During recording, all operation buttons (REW, FF, PLAY/PAUSE, 
STOP) are disabled.
Normal Recording
•  Pressing the REC button starts recording of video and 
sound on the P2 card.
•  The video and audio (including additional information) 
recorded in one session is referred to as a clip.

 NOTE
Pressing the REC button will not immediately stop data write 
operations to a P2 card in the following situations. And the 
REC button operation is not recognized.
• When terminating a short recording
• When terminating a recording that has just continued onto a 
second P2 card
